About me: I have a job that allows me to take some vacation time to do things I like to do, with some limits. Right now I like Roller Derby. Roller Derby has been reborn in the United States, and I don't mind saying that a local women's league was responsible for this most recent form of roller derby. My particular favorite is Flat Track Roller Derby, and all the skaters who work so hard to make it happen. There are somewhere 200 flat track leagues around the world right now, and as a kid I loved roller derby, as did my grandfather and my uncle.
//
I have been seeing so many events here in Texas, the local Texas Rollergirls, Alamo City Rollergirls in San Antonio, the Houston Roller Derby, Assassination City Roller Derby and the Dallas Derby Devils. These ladies own their own leagues, and I am amazed at not only the effort they make on the track, but the development of skills that occurs from all the practice they go through.
//
My other interests have gone way down the line, because my heart right now belongs with roller derby, and the ladies who are making it happen. Perhaps I can help out with an occasional pregame or game recap article, but that is just a minor contribution in comparison with what they are doing right now.
